Table of Contents

Fundamental concepts and units in magnetism and magnetic recording, F. Grandjean and G.J. Long; digital magnetic recording, S.B. Luitjens; magnetic properties and preparation of thin-film magnetic recording media, J.C. Lodder; properties of particulate recording media, R.W. Chantrell, K. O'Grady; metal evaporated tapes and co-cr media for high definition video recording, H. Hibst; preparation, microstructure and magnetic properties of co-cr thin films, J.C. Lodder; high density video recording - media and recording. Consideration, H.J. Richter; system aspects of digital magnetic recording, S.B. Luitjens; magnetic heads for high density recording, J.M. Fedeli; tribology of magnetic head-medium interface, B. Bhushan; ultra-thin film magnetism, U. Gradmann; introduction to erasable magneto-optical recording, K.H.J. Buschow; materials engineering towards a high Kerr rotation, J. Schoenes; structure and stability of amorphous alloys, K.H.J. Buschow; magnetic properties of materials for magneto-optical recording, P. Hansen; magneto-optical properties of recording materials, P. Hansen; co-pt multilayers for magneto-optical recording, C.-J. Lin; structural origins of magnetic anisotropy in amorphous non-s-state rare earth transition metal films. V.G. Harris, et al; magneto-optic drive systems, E.W. Williams; noise in magneto-optic drive systems, H.C. Patel, et al; magneto-optical recording applications, E.W. Williams.
